On Monday, ten people will be brought to court suspected of involvement in the highly publicized robbery during the fashion week in Paris in October 2016.

The reality profile is expected to attend the trial in person and be questioned during the trial, which is expected to last until May 23.

Kim Kardashian was attacked by several men who, after breaking into the suite at Hôtel de Pourtalès, tied her up, taped her mouth shut, and searched the suite for valuables. According to French prosecutors, Kardashian was robbed of jewelry worth 6 million dollars, including her engagement ring worth several million.

Kardashian managed to free herself when the robbers left the hotel room, but the incident left deep scars.

I was afraid of being raped. What's going to happen, am I going to die? I have kids, I have a husband, I have a family, Kardashian remembered thinking, in an interview with David Letterman on his Netflix program four years later.

In January 2017, 17 people were arrested for their involvement in the crime, including Yunice Abbas, who was present in the hotel reception and threatened a receptionist with his weapon during the robbery. He was detained for 21 months but was later released pending trial.

Abbas has admitted his role and published a book about the incident in 2021. However, the proceeds from the book have been frozen pending the trial.

Abbas is remorseful and says that he only realized who the robbery victim was afterwards.

I'm just on the periphery. I wasn't the one who planned the job. I take my share of the blame, he tells AP.
